What is the famous food in Dayton?

If you're visiting Dayton, you'll definitely want to try some of the local specialties! One of the most famous treats is Esther Price Chocolates, which has been a Dayton tradition since 1926. If you're in the mood for pizza, don't miss Dayton's square-cut version that's unique to the area. To satisfy your salty cravings, be sure to try Mike-Sells Potato Chips, which have been made in Dayton since 1910. For something sweet, check out Dayton Nut Specialties, which includes Dayton Nut, Friesingers, Candy Farm, and Riverdale Fine Foods. Buckeye Vodka is another local favorite, and you can even find it at some of the area's bars and distilleries. Finally, if you dine at the iconic Pine Club restaurant, be sure to try the stewed tomatoes side dish, which is a must-try for foodies. There are plenty of other Dayton-made products to explore while you're in town, so make a shopping list and get ready to indulge in some delicious local fare!

Which month is the coldest in Dayton?

If you're planning a trip to Dayton, Ohio, it's important to know that the coldest month is January, with an average overnight temperature of 19.0°F. On the other hand, if you're looking for warmer temperatures, July is the warmest month with an average daytime temperature of 84.2°F. Pack accordingly and enjoy your visit to Dayton!

Which months get the most rain in Ohio?

If you're planning a trip to Englewood, Ohio, it's good to know that the wettest months are June and July, with an average of almost 4 inches of precipitation each month. On the other hand, if you prefer drier weather, consider visiting in October or February, which are the driest months with an average of about 2 1/4 inches of precipitation each month. Keep this in mind when packing and planning your itinerary!
